

4 Ways to Stop Yourself Stress Eating
Have you ever just opened the refrigerator or pantry just because you’re bored?
Or maybe you’re stressed from work and you find an escape through food.
Here at JRF, we get asked for advice on stress eating and how to stick to your calorie allowance all the time. The truth is, we are spending a lot of time at home while many of us are experiencing lockdown restrictions.
So, we are faced with the constant temptation of frequent snacks which can lead to boredom eating…



Here are a few tips we have put together to help reduce boredom and stress eating:
1. Don’t leave food close by.
Leaving snacks around your desk will lead to the inevitable. Remove any temptation and you’ll find yourself not focusing on snacking which will help you stick to your meal plan.

3. Keep yourself busy.
This can help to reduce boredom and stress! Get outside and walk around your area, try a new exercise or dig into those jobs around the house you’ve been putting off. A little distraction may be all you need.
4. Stuck at home?
It’s the perfect time to focus on healthy habits, which includes drinking enough water. Maintaining good hydration is important for our overall health and can help prevent overeating related to stress.
